Spotify Desktop App for Mac not playing music

Hi All,

 

I am experiencing an issue for the last couple days, where music does not play on the desktop app on my MacBook. The music does play on the web player and iOS app, but anytime I want to play music on the desktop app it does not do anything. I created a short loom video displaying the issue. While I am running on the latest beta version of macOS, I encountered this issue before upgrading to that. I do no suspect that its the issue here.

Hi @cgareffa,

 

Thank you for getting back to us.

 

Since you already reinstalled the app, can you confirm if you deleted the folders com.spotify.Client and com.spotify.client.helper before doing it? 

 

Here you can find how to locate those folders with the instructions for Mac, from step 2 to 9.
